Question : My 2 year old daughter seems to have been bitten by an insect at night. She feels itchy and keeps scratching the affected area. I have attached a snapshot.

What ointment or powder should I apply to relieve the itchy sensation?

Brief Answer:
Looks like urticaria, antihistamine like cetrizine will help

Detailed Answer:
Hi,

Thanks for being on 'Ask A Doctor' service...

I have gone through the query and checked the image too.

Red raised itchy lesion of this kind is called urticarial rashes. This can be due to insect bite or allergy to something.

Here giving antihistamines like levocetirizine will help. Levocetirizine will help in decreasing the lesions and also in itching. The syrup contains 2.5 mg in 5 ml and the dose for this age is 2.5 ml once a day.

You can apply calamine lotion or coconut oil, as this will also help in itching.

If there is a prior history of the similar lesion and you have noticed that it is due to mosquito bites then follow all the measures to avoid mosquito bite.

Most of the time it improves with antihistamines only but if it is not improving then we may need to start steroids and a pediatrician consultation will be needed for clinical evaluation.
